Transaction c3df28723a22b41e86b944fb38325cd69f97919bea495d9b426849718f80750e

2 Input
2 Outputs
  • c3df28723a22b41e86b944fb38325cd69f97919bea495d9b426849718f80750e:0
  • value  3765800
    address  3BMEXdX2PQYhE873DKh25waPTMv23DXroT
  • c3df28723a22b41e86b944fb38325cd69f97919bea495d9b426849718f80750e:1
  • value  12149600
    address  3KNoEZkLVB8DNtvWmP73m42QgKURxbcc8S